What to check before for 2-bedroom pet-friendly apartments in Central Harlem, Manhattan

  • Expect a limited supply: there are 20+ pet-friendly 2-bedroom apartments for rent in Central Harlem right now.
  • The median rent is $4,297, which can help you budget for a 2-bedroom in this part of Manhattan.
  • Pet-friendly status is not a blanket approval for every pet; ask about cats-only rules, dog weight limits, breed restrictions, and monthly pet fees.
  • Confirm the full move-in cost, including broker fee, security deposit, and any extra pet charges.
